Patent number: 8667778Abstract: A catalyst overheat prevention apparatus has a temperature obtaining portion that estimates a convergence temperature of a catalyst provided in the exhaust system of an internal combustion engine and the present temperature of the catalyst. The catalyst overheat prevention apparatus also has a fuel increment calculation portion, a comparison portion, a correction portion, and a fuel increment setting portion, which are used to execute OT fuel increase control when the convergence temperature and present catalyst temperature obtained by the temperature obtaining portion are equal to or higher than an OT determination temperature. The catalyst overheat prevention apparatus also has a present temperature correction portion that corrects the present catalyst temperature to be equal to the OT determination temperature when the present catalyst temperature is equal to or higher than the OT determination temperature and the convergence temperature is equal to the OT determination temperature.Type: GrantFiled: July 8, 2011Date of Patent: March 11, 2014Assignee: Toyota Jidosha Kabushiki KaishaInventors: Masahiro Kachi, Shinya Kondo

Patent number: 8530396Abstract: The invention provides a grease composition for constant velocity joint containing the components (a) to (g) below and a constant velocity joint containing said composition. (a) a diurea thickening agent having the following formula (1): R1NH—CO—NH—C6H4-p-CH2—C6H4-p-NH—CO—NHR2??(1) wherein R1 and R2 may be the same or different and represent C8-C20 alkyl groups, (b) an ester synthetic oil, (c) a mineral oil and/or a synthetic hydrocarbon oil, (d) a molybdenum dialkyldithiocarbamate, (e) molybdenum disulfide, (f) a polytetrafluoroethylene, and (g) a zinc dithiophosphate compound. The grease composition of the invention reduces variations in rotational resistance of the constant velocity joint at a low temperature.Type: GrantFiled: November 20, 2012Date of Patent: September 10, 2013Assignees: Kyodo Yushi Co., Ltd., NTN CorporationInventors: Mitsuhiro Kakizaki, Shinya Kondo, Shinichi Takabe, Takaaki Shibata

Patent number: 8518864Abstract: A grease composition for constant-velocity joints which is inexpensive and which and which has an improved anti-flaking property without using materials which have environmental burdens, and a constant-velocity joint enclosing this grease are provided. A grease composition for constant-velocity joints comprising: (a) a base oil, (b) a diurea thickener, (c) a zinc dialkyldithiophosphate, (d) a sulfurized molybdenum dialkyldithiocarbamate, (e) a zinc dialkyldithiocarbamate, and (f) a sulfur-nitrogen extreme pressure additive is provided.Type: GrantFiled: May 30, 2008Date of Patent: August 27, 2013Assignees: Kyodo Yushi Co., Ltd., NTN CorporationInventors: Daigo Nagumo, Yuji Onuki, Shinya Kondo, Shin Tomogami, Shinichi Takabe

Patent number: 8216983Abstract: The present invention provides a grease composition for use in a constant velocity joint, which is excellent in the resistance to flaking. The grease composition comprises the following components (a) to (d): (a) a base oil; (b) a thickener; (c) an organic molybdenum compound; and (d) at least one compound selected from the group consisting of oxides of divalent typical metals having a Mohs hardness lower than that of the steel and compounds of the foregoing divalent typical metals, which can immediately be converted into the corresponding oxides of these metals having a Mohs hardness lower than that of the steel under the boundary lubrication conditions. In particular, the present invention relates to a grease composition for use in a constant velocity joint, wherein the component (d) is zinc oxide or zinc carbonate and wherein the component (c) is molybdenum dithiocarbamate.Type: GrantFiled: August 25, 2006Date of Patent: July 10, 2012Assignee: Kyodo Yushi Co., Ltd.Inventors: Akira Taniguchi, Shinya Kondo

Publication number: 20110247317Abstract: A catalyst temperature estimating device that estimates the temperature of an upstream end of a catalyst for purifying exhaust gas of an internal combustion engine in an exhaust gas flow direction by executing a smoothing process for upstream end temperature estimation; the temperature of a downstream end of the catalyst in the exhaust gas flow direction by executing either a downstream end temperature estimation process using the estimated upstream end temperature with a smoothing process for downstream end temperature estimation; and calculates a smoothing coefficient for the estimated downstream end temperature used to smooth the estimated downstream end temperature based on the operation state of the internal combustion engine.Type: ApplicationFiled: April 7, 2011Publication date: October 13, 2011Applicant: Toyota Jidosha Kabushiki KaishaInventors: Shinya Kondo, Masahiro Kachi

Publication number: 20100323934Abstract: A grease composition which provides, in the working range of 150° C. to ?40° C., an enhanced temperature control performance, a reduced low-temperature rotational torque and an improved boot resistance; and a constant velocity joint wherein the grease composition is filled; are provided. A grease composition for a constant velocity joint comprising the following components (A) to (E): (A) a base oil containing 10 to 95% by mass of an ester synthetic oil produced from an aliphatic alcohol and an aromatic carboxylic acid and 90 to 5% by mass of a synthetic hydrocarbon oil; (B) a thickener; (C) molybdenum disulfide; (D) molybdenum dialkyldithiocarbamate e; and (E) zinc dithiophosphate.Type: ApplicationFiled: December 28, 2007Publication date: December 23, 2010Inventors: Shinya Kondo, Akira Taniguchi, Ko Tanimura, Shinichi Takabe, Takaaki Shibata, Shinya Chuujou

Patent number: 7770382Abstract: During secondary air supply control, a secondary air supply system which supplies secondary air to an upstream side of an exhaust gas control apparatus obtains a secondary air flow rate supplied to an exhaust passage provided independently for each of a plurality of cylinder groups, and detects an abnormality in the secondary air supply system based on a noxious substance amount in exhaust gas discharged from the exhaust passages which is determined from the obtained secondary air flow rates.Type: GrantFiled: August 15, 2006Date of Patent: August 10, 2010Assignee: Toyota Jidosha Kabushiki KaishaInventor: Shinya Kondo

Publication number: 20100029521Abstract: A grease composition which contains a large amount of thickener, and may prevent a flaking effectively for a long period of time, and machine elements in which the grease composition is filled are provided. A grease composition comprising a thickener and a base oil, characterized in that the thickener contains a diurea compound represented by the Formula (I): R1—NHCONH—R2—NHCONH—R3,??(I) wherein R1 and R3 are a phenyl group and/or a cyclohexyl group, R2 is a C6-C15 divalent hydrocarbon group, and the molar ratio of cyclohexyl group/(cyclohexyl group+phenyl group) in R1 and R3 is 0.95 to 0.10.Type: ApplicationFiled: March 10, 2008Publication date: February 4, 2010Inventors: Shinya Kondo, Daigo Nagumo

Patent number: 7554901Abstract: A double sided optical disc includes a first record carrier having a light transmitting base board, a first reflecting layer formed on the base board and a first protective layer formed on the first reflecting layer; and a second record carrier having a light transmitting cover, a second reflecting layer formed on the cover and a second protective layer formed on the second reflecting layer. The first record carrier is united to the second record carrier through an adhesive layer for uniting the first protective layer to the second protective layer. The total thickness of the first record carrier and the second record carrier that are united together is not longer than 1.4 mm and the thickness of the light transmitting base board of the first record carrier is not shorter than 1.1 mm. Thus, recording surfaces having different specifications are provided on respective surfaces to improve a utility.Type: GrantFiled: February 25, 2008Date of Patent: June 30, 2009Assignee: Sony CorporationInventor: Shinya Kondo

Publication number: 20080176776Abstract: In order to provide for a grease composition which has a good compatibility with boots made of rubber or thermoplastic elastomer, and which also gives low wear and low friction, a grease composition for use in constant velocity joints is suggested, comprising a) a base oil composition; b) at least one tri-nuclear molybdenum compound of the formula Mo3SkLnQz, wherein L are independently selected ligands having organo groups with a sufficient number of carbon atoms to render the compound soluble or dispersible in the oil, n is from 1 to 4, k varies from 4 though 7, Q is selected from the group of neutral electron donating compounds such as amines, alcohols, phosphines, and ethers, and z ranges from 0 to 5 and includes non-stoichiometric values; c) at least one urea derivative thickener.Type: ApplicationFiled: October 8, 2007Publication date: July 24, 2008Applicants: GKN Driveline International GmbH, Kyodo Yushi Co., Ltd.Inventors: Jisheng E., Shinya Kondo, Frank Reher, Akira Taniguchi
